Transaction 676319517f2bd380c482d7c287a0077c818a204239e7c0b4483cc434941dcca7

1 Input
2 Outputs
  • 676319517f2bd380c482d7c287a0077c818a204239e7c0b4483cc434941dcca7:0
  • value  10696022
    address  1Czk59KSXbWnzLGZ2y8uh5Fxyv1f5eN8sc
  • 676319517f2bd380c482d7c287a0077c818a204239e7c0b4483cc434941dcca7:1
  • value  20000
    address  14fddquJcR84diQU91PLnsS1g67wDUoqYu